Size: a a a

2017 September 11

JI

Julia Iluhina in JS for testing
Пока статистика плохая только у меня - вроде как ни у кого из команды на том же проекте не лезет такая ошибка) Очень странно)
источник

OK

Oleksandr Khotemskyi in JS for testing
смотри
источник

OK

Oleksandr Khotemskyi in JS for testing
просто если ты выключаешь Promise manager (Control Flow) - то тебе нужно как то иначе упорядочивать свои асинхронные вызовы, чтобы они выполнялись в правильной последовательности
источник

OK

Oleksandr Khotemskyi in JS for testing
есть много вариков - коллбеки, чейнинг промисов через .then, генераторы, await
источник

OK

Oleksandr Khotemskyi in JS for testing
даже файберы!
источник

OK

Oleksandr Khotemskyi in JS for testing
то есть если ты выключила контрол флоу - то вот такой код -

element.getText()
element.click()

вообще не гарантируется что сначала будет гет текст а потом клик
источник

JI

Julia Iluhina in JS for testing
получается - в цепочке - await $$(…).filter(….).get(0).click() - filter и get могут выполниться не в той последовательности?
источник

OK

Oleksandr Khotemskyi in JS for testing
именно
источник

JI

Julia Iluhina in JS for testing
хм
источник

YK

Yasha Kramarenko in JS for testing
не,
источник

YK

Yasha Kramarenko in JS for testing
Юля не путай себя 🙂
источник

JI

Julia Iluhina in JS for testing
а почему же из коробки - такой вариант ок?
источник

OK

Oleksandr Khotemskyi in JS for testing
потому что там контрол флоу врублен
источник

YK

Yasha Kramarenko in JS for testing
все зависит также и от того как у тебя внутри там эти фильтры работают
источник

YK

Yasha Kramarenko in JS for testing
если они лейзи - и просто перевозвращают обьекты... то все ок
источник

OK

Oleksandr Khotemskyi in JS for testing
фильтр - да, это не обычный фильтр на массиве
источник

OK

Oleksandr Khotemskyi in JS for testing
у протрактора там они могут промисы возвращать
источник

OK

Oleksandr Khotemskyi in JS for testing
и протрактор это хендлит
источник

JI

Julia Iluhina in JS for testing
считай это родные протрактроные вещи
источник

JI

Julia Iluhina in JS for testing
что я выше описала
источник